Buck Martinez: A Blue Jays Icon
For those who might be newer to the Blue Jays scene, Buck Martinez is more than just a commentator; he's a Blue Jays institution. His career spans decades, both as a player and a broadcaster, making him a familiar and comforting voice for generations of fans. Martinez began his Major League Baseball playing career in 1969, spending time with the Kansas City Royals, Milwaukee Brewers, and, of course, the Toronto Blue Jays. As a catcher, he was known for his grit and baseball smarts, qualities that he seamlessly carried into his broadcasting career.
After retiring from playing, Buck transitioned to the broadcast booth, where he quickly became a fan favorite. His insightful commentary, combined with his deep knowledge of the game, made him a natural. He has a knack for explaining complex baseball strategies in a way that even casual fans can understand, enhancing the viewing experience for everyone. Recent Health Challenges and Recovery
In recent years, Buck Martinez has faced some health challenges that have temporarily sidelined him from the broadcast booth. In April 2022, he announced that he had been diagnosed with cancer and would be stepping away from his broadcasting duties to focus on his treatment and recovery. This news was met with an outpouring of support from fans, fellow broadcasters, and the entire Blue Jays organization. Everyone rallied around Buck, sending well wishes and expressing their hope for his speedy recovery. The Blue Jays even honored him with special tributes at the Rogers Centre, showcasing his impact on the team and its fans. During his absence, other broadcasters stepped in to fill his role, but it was clear that Buck's presence was deeply missed. After undergoing treatment, Buck made a triumphant return to broadcasting in late July 2022. His return was met with overwhelming enthusiasm and celebration. Fans welcomed him back with open arms, and his first game back was an emotional moment for everyone involved. Buck shared his gratitude for the support he received during his treatment and expressed his excitement to be back doing what he loves.
